Abstract
The purpose of this study is to describe students’ perceptions towards the use of Kahoot application as one of media learning to increase their motivation. This research conducted qualitative descriptive method, case study. The subjects of this research are students from the English Education Department at Universitas Muhammadiyah Kalimantan Timur (UMKT) who share certain characteristics. This research conducted semi-structured interviews in order to know how students’ perception on the use of Kahoot for their learning extrinsic motivation. The result shows that Kahoot provided many positive effects towards the students’ learning. It is found that the students perceived Kahoot as an interesting online game-based learning platform that improved their knowledge, as well as boosts their motivation and enthusiasm which leads to active learning. Moreover, this study found the challenges that the students experienced while using Kahoot, such as anxiety due to the time limitation, poor internet connection and cheating activities.
